That would depend on you actually, if you prefer to allocate a screen for each app and also heavily multitask. I have a dual monitor setup and one of them, to my left, is in a horizontal orientation due to my need to read articles and such.

I'd say, if your GPU and {SU can handle the extra desktop space(not to mention the table top), then sure go for it!

Its personal preference pretty much. Statistically I'm pretty sure most studies have shown that more than 2 monitors improve productivity and 3 monitors doesn't improve productivity more than 2 does.

So if you want it go for it. I kinda like having a nice wall of monitors in front of me, but it doesn't make me more productive than 2 monitors would.
